Default Nurse UK Registration

Due to a job offer for me in Australia, my wife, who is a registered nurse in England, intended to take a career break for two years to accompany me to Australia. She has contacted the NMC to ask a few questions about how to renew her registration so that she is still registered with the NMC when we return and therefore able to start her job again. But, surprisingly, the NMC have sent an automated reply that they no longer give advice on registration issues. I wonder therefore if someone has been in this situation can advise on the following:

1. What will happen if my wife is in Australia when it is my time to renew? Can renewals be done from outside the UK?

2. Can any nursing work done in Australia be counted as hours of practice towards the necessary 450 hours/3 years?

3. Are there any restrictions on the type of learning activity that meet the requirements? Could she take a nursing CPD course in Australia, for example?

4. If my wife applies for registration in May 2013 (her next registration date), does this mean that she will be registered for the next three years and that she will not be required to register again until 2016?

Thank you for any answers.
